Pir Vilayat Inayat Khan was a renowned Sufi teacher, spiritual leader, and author, born in 1916 in London to Hazrat Inayat Khan, the founder of the Sufi Order in the West. Raised in a lineage that blended Islamic mysticism with universal spiritual teachings, Pir Vilayat devoted his life to continuing and expanding his father's work. He brought Sufism to modern Western audiences, emphasizing the unity of all religious paths, the development of consciousness, and the cultivation of divine presence in daily life.
As an author, Pir Vilayat Khan wrote several influential books on spirituality, meditation, and inner transformation. His notable works include "Toward the One", "Awakening: A Sufi Experience", and "Introducing Spirituality into Counseling and Therapy". In these writings, he combined Eastern mysticism with Western psychology and philosophy, offering readers practical guidance for personal growth and spiritual awakening. His teachings emphasized direct experience of the divine, the importance of service, and the harmonization of body, mind, and spirit.
